This textbook introduces readers to the scientific basics of cardiovascular medicine and biology. It covers not only developmental but also cellular and molecular aspects of normally functioning vasculature and the heart; importantly, it also addresses the mechanisms leading to and involved in specific cardiovascular diseases. Though the main emphasis is on novel therapies and potential therapeutic targets, specific controversial topics like cardiac remodeling and regenerative capacities are also addressed.

All chapters were written by lecturers from the Imperial College London, in collaboration with their students from the College’s BSc Programme in Medical Sciences with Cardiovascular Science. Bridging the gap between clinics and basic biology, the book offers a valuable guide for medical students, and for Master and PhD students in Cardiovascular Biomedicine.

Cesare Terracciano is a Professor of Cardiac Electrophysiology, Director of the BSc course in Cardiovascular Sciences at Imperial College London, and a PI of the British Heart Foundation Cardiovascular Regenerative Centre, UK.


Samuel Guymer is a medical student at St. George’s, University of London and graduate of the Cardiovascular Sciences, BSc programme at Imperial College London.
